Soundproofing
There are many ways to enhance your home's soundproofing. The first is to put in soundproof doors. Doors are the tiniest barrier between your house and the outside world, and therefore can make a huge difference in the overall soundproofing of your home.
You could also install Acoustic blankets or panels to absorb sound. These items are easy to put up and remove as required, and also provide a high level of sound insulation.
There are other options to consider like installing a weatherstripping solution around the door. It could be a self-adhesive product that can be used to cover any gaps between the door and the wall.
Another option is to include soundproofing rubber around the edges of the doors. This is a dense form of neoprene, which can be placed between the frame and the door. Although it's not as sophisticated as weatherstripping, it has similar advantages.
Soundproofing your door can have many advantages, and is important if you work from home. A lot of noise has been linked to stress and headaches. Even if you do not work at your home having your home soundproofed can keep other family members from hearing disturbing noises.
A foam core is among the most affordable and popular ways to soundproof your home. Fiberglass is a different option and is extremely soundproof.
A high-density acoustic fem is the most effective choice for the best results. It can absorb and reflect sound waves making it the most effective of all.
It is possible that you will need to make some adjustments to the door frame to fully optimize the effect of the new foam. It's worth it.
